/* * Copyright OpenSearch Contributors * SPDX-License-Identifier: Apache-2.0 */ package org.opensearch.indexmanagement.spi.indexstatemanagement.model import org.opensearch.core.common.io.stream.StreamInput import org.opensearch.core.common.io.stream.StreamOutput import org.opensearch.core.common.io.stream.Writeable import org.opensearch.core.xcontent.ToXContent import org.opensearch.core.xcontent.ToXContentFragment import org.opensearch.core.xcontent.XContentBuilder import org.opensearch.core.xcontent.XContentParser import org.opensearch.core.xcontent.XContentParser.Token import org.opensearch.core.xcontent.XContentParserUtils.ensureExpectedToken import org.opensearch.indexmanagement.spi.indexstatemanagement.addObject /** Properties that will persist across steps of a single Action. Will be stored in the [ActionMetaData]. */ // TODO: Create namespaces to group properties together data class ActionProperties( val maxNumSegments: Int? = null, val snapshotName: String? = null, val rollupId: String? = null, val hasRollupFailed: Boolean? = null, val shrinkActionProperties: ShrinkActionProperties? = null ) : Writeable, ToXContentFragment { override fun writeTo(out: StreamOutput) { out.writeOptionalInt(maxNumSegments) out.writeOptionalString(snapshotName) out.writeOptionalString(rollupId) out.writeOptionalBoolean(hasRollupFailed) out.writeOptionalWriteable(shrinkActionProperties) } override fun toXContent(builder: XContentBuilder, params: ToXContent.Params): XContentBuilder { if (maxNumSegments != null) builder.field(Properties.MAX_NUM_SEGMENTS.key, maxNumSegments) if (snapshotName != null) builder.field(Properties.SNAPSHOT_NAME.key, snapshotName) if (rollupId != null) builder.field(Properties.ROLLUP_ID.key, rollupId) if (hasRollupFailed != null) builder.field(Properties.HAS_ROLLUP_FAILED.key, hasRollupFailed) if (shrinkActionProperties != null) builder.addObject(ShrinkActionProperties.SHRINK_ACTION_PROPERTIES, shrinkActionProperties, params) return builder } companion object { const val ACTION_PROPERTIES = "action_properties" fun fromStreamInput(si: StreamInput): ActionProperties { val maxNumSegments: Int? = si.readOptionalInt() val snapshotName: String? = si.readOptionalString() val rollupId: String? = si.readOptionalString() val hasRollupFailed: Boolean? = si.readOptionalBoolean() val shrinkActionProperties: ShrinkActionProperties? = si.readOptionalWriteable { ShrinkActionProperties.fromStreamInput(it) } return ActionProperties(maxNumSegments, snapshotName, rollupId, hasRollupFailed, shrinkActionProperties) } fun parse(xcp: XContentParser): ActionProperties { var maxNumSegments: Int? = null var snapshotName: String? = null var rollupId: String? = null var hasRollupFailed: Boolean? = null var shrinkActionProperties: ShrinkActionProperties? = null ensureExpectedToken(Token.START_OBJECT, xcp.currentToken(), xcp) while (xcp.nextToken() != Token.END_OBJECT) { val fieldName = xcp.currentName() xcp.nextToken() when (fieldName) { Properties.MAX_NUM_SEGMENTS.key -> maxNumSegments = xcp.intValue() Properties.SNAPSHOT_NAME.key -> snapshotName = xcp.text() Properties.ROLLUP_ID.key -> rollupId = xcp.text() Properties.HAS_ROLLUP_FAILED.key -> hasRollupFailed = xcp.booleanValue() ShrinkActionProperties.SHRINK_ACTION_PROPERTIES -> { shrinkActionProperties = if (xcp.currentToken() == Token.VALUE_NULL) null else ShrinkActionProperties.parse(xcp) } } } return ActionProperties(maxNumSegments, snapshotName, rollupId, hasRollupFailed, shrinkActionProperties) } } enum class Properties(val key: String) { MAX_NUM_SEGMENTS("max_num_segments"), SNAPSHOT_NAME("snapshot_name"), ROLLUP_ID("rollup_id"), HAS_ROLLUP_FAILED("has_rollup_failed") } }
